Defibrillator installed at All Saints Community Hall!

We are delighted to announce that we now have a Defibrillator installed on the south wall of the Community Hall in the centre of Melbourn. Recommended by the British Heart Foundation, this machine is the generous gift of Val Barrett, and at the beginning of September the Trustees and guests met to say thank you to Val and to watch a brief video on its use. We hope to run this video from time to time at our popular Coffee Stop on Saturday mornings, and when we are able to start our Cinema nights again the video could well be shown during the ‘warm up’ advertisements. We hope that in this way people will become familiarised with the way it works and not be frightened of using it.

Briefly, when you telephone 999, if the operator suspects that the problem is a heart attack you will be directed to the nearest defibrillator and given a code to enter on the box. This will release the piece of equipment which you then take back to use on the patient. Clear and detailed instructions are given and hopefully an ambulance will arrive very quickly to take over. Whilst we feel this is a great asset we cannot help hoping that it does not have to be used too often!
